Which oil is recommended for the 2002 Ford Focus?

For a 2002 Ford Focus, the recommended oil type is SAE 5w-30 as per manufacturer specifications. The engine requires 4 quarts or 3.7 liters of oil during an oil change, which is the recommended amount. When selecting oil for your vehicle, ensure it is the correct type and look for the API certification seal to confirm it is authorized for use in all Ford vehicles. You can opt for either traditional or synthetic oil for the oil change, but synthetic is more effective as an engine lubricant and requires less frequent adjustment compared to conventional oil. For traditional oil, it needs to be changed every 3500 miles, while full synthetic oil and filter should be replaced every 5500 to 7000 miles.
